Needham analyst Tom Nikic downgraded Nike (NKE) to Hold from Buy without a price target The company’s turnaround is progressing slower than expected, the analyst tells investors in a research note. Needham is concerned about Nike’s recent level of sell-in in its North America wholesale channel. In addition, China “appears highly problematic,” and consensus estimates for the next 12-24 months “look too high,” contends Needham.
